WordReference Random House Unabridged Dictionary of American English © 2024
e•vade  (i vād),USA pronunciation v., e•vad•ed, e•vad•ing. 
v.t. 
  1. to escape from by trickery or cleverness:to evade one's pursuers.
  2. to get around by trickery:to evade rules.
  3. to avoid doing or fulfilling:to evade an obligation.
  4. to avoid answering directly:to evade a question.
  5. to elude;
    escape:The solution evaded him.

v.i. 
  1. to practice evasion.
  2. to elude or get away from someone or something by craft or slyness;
    escape.
  • Latin ēvādere to pass over, go out, equivalent. to ē- e- + vādere to go, walk
  • 1505–15
e•vada•ble, e•vadi•ble, adj. 
e•vader, n. 
e•vading•ly, adv.

Collins Concise English Dictionary © HarperCollins Publishers::
evade /ɪˈveɪd/ vb (mainly tr)
  1. to get away from or avoid (imprisonment, captors, etc); escape
  2. to get around, shirk, or dodge (the law, a duty, etc)
  3. (also intr) to avoid answering (a question)
Etymology: 16th Century: from French évader, from Latin ēvādere to go forth, from vādere to go

eˈvadable adj eˈvader n
